I did not respond.

After the front door closed, Chloe sat at the kitchen table, rubbing her wrist.

I remained standing.

“Tell me about Melissa.”

Chloe looked down.

“She isn’t dead,” she admitted. “She lives in Cincinnati.”

My stomach tightened.

Ryan had described Melissa’s supposed accident in painful detail. He said she had been driving through heavy rain when another vehicle crossed into her lane.

He claimed grief had prevented him from having another serious relationship for years.

“Why would he tell me she was dead?”

“Because the truth makes him look dangerous.”

According to Chloe, Melissa had obtained a protection order after Ryan became aggressive during an argument.

Charges were filed, but Melissa eventually refused to testify after Ryan’s parents pressured her. The case was reduced, and Ryan completed an anger-management course.

“Our family told everyone Melissa was unstable,” Chloe continued. “Ryan started telling new girlfriends she had died so they wouldn’t try to find her.”

I looked at the diamond ring on my hand.

Only three days earlier, Ryan had stood beneath white flowers and promised to protect and honor me.

Now every word sounded rehearsed.

Chloe began crying.

She confessed that Ryan had ordered her to stay with us after the wedding.

He told her I needed to learn “how the Mercer family operated.”

He wanted Chloe to expect meals, laundry, transportation, and constant attention so he could test whether I would obey him.

“I knew he was controlling,” she said. “I didn’t think he would show this side so quickly.”

“So quickly?”

She lowered her eyes again.

Chloe said Ryan had told their father that marriage would make me easier to manage.

He had also asked repeated questions about my townhouse, my savings, and the inheritance I had received from my grandmother.

Ryan was released on bond several hours later.

A temporary protection order prevented him from returning to my home, but calls from unknown numbers began almost immediately.

Some messages contained apologies.

Others were warnings.

At 2:14 the following morning, I received a photograph of our marriage certificate.

Underneath it were seven words:

**You belong to me now. Fix this.**

I did not sleep.

The next morning, Chloe gave me Melissa’s full name.

I searched public court records and found her petition for a protection order.

The behavior described in the documents closely resembled what had happened in my kitchen.

Then I noticed another name.

Ryan’s father, Patrick Mercer.

Melissa had accused Patrick of offering her ten thousand dollars to withdraw her complaint.

I called Melissa.

When she answered, I introduced myself as Ryan’s wife.

For several seconds, she said nothing.

Then she spoke.

“You need to check your bank accounts before he takes everything.”
